p-Nitrophenyl 3-O-(2,3,4,6-Tetra-O-acetyl-α-D-mannopyranosyl)-4,6-O-cyclohexylidene-β-D-mannopyranoside is a synthetic compound with significant applications in glycobiology research. Primarily, it serves as a substrate for enzymes involved in glycosylation processes, particularly glycosyltransferases and glycoside hydrolases. Its structure, resembling mannose-containing oligosaccharides, enables researchers to investigate the substrate specificity and catalytic mechanisms of these enzymes. Through enzymatic assays, it facilitates the elucidation of glycosylation pathways and the identification of glycosyltransferase inhibitors. Additionally, this compound has been utilized in structural biology studies to explain the three-dimensional structures of glycosyltransferases and their complexes with substrates or inhibitors, providing valuable insights into enzyme-substrate interactions. Furthermore, it plays a crucial role in the development of glycoconjugates and carbohydrate-based probes for various applications, including molecular imaging, drug delivery, and vaccine development. Overall, p-Nitrophenyl 3-O-(2,3,4,6-Tetra-O-acetyl-α-D-mannopyranosyl)-4,6-O-cyclohexylidene-β-D-mannopyranoside serves as a versatile tool in glycobiology research, facilitating the exploration of glycosylation mechanisms, the development of glycosyltransferase inhibitors, and the design of carbohydrate-based research tools, targets, and diagnostics.
